What brake shoes go on the rear of a motor trike 1997. Is there a type of car shoe that will work or is it a special shoe.

I believe motor trikes run a small ford rearend. Might try taking a set of shoes to a good auto parts store and matching them up. Seems like it is a mustang rearend that they use.
